Title:
  radeon driver "randomly" blanks screen on DVI

Status in “xserver-xorg-video-ati” package in Ubuntu:
  Incomplete

Bug description:
  The radeon driver randomly blanks the screen (connected via DVI),
  especially while working with Thunderbird. If it happens, it usually
  happens several times in a row, and then it is good again for a day or
  so.

  I do have Option "DisplayPriority" "HIGH" in my xorg.conf, and
  radeon.modeset=0 in my boot params.

  These settings seems to have helped somewhat (before I had them, the
  incident occured much more frequently), but didn't fix it completely.

  
  My card is a Radeon RS690 (X1200 Series):

  > lspci | fgrep VGA
  01:05.0 VGA compatible controller: ATI Technologies Inc RS690 [Radeon X1200 
Series]

  
  3. What I expect to happen:

  The screen should not blank while I'm actively working with the
  computer

  
  4. What does happen:

  The screen blanks, even while I am active
